>T-Head TH1520 SoC contains a Synopsys DesignWare HDMI controller (paired
>with DesignWare HDMI TX PHY Gen2) that takes the "DP" output from the
>display controller.
>
>Add a driver for this controller utilizing the common DesignWare HDMI
>code in the kernel.

As this is a Synopsys DesignWare based IP, maybe it's better to put it under   
"drivers/gpu/drm/bridge/synopsys/"
Or just create a dir for thead, I think there will come other display related 
drivers for thead in the future.

>+// SPDX-License-Identifier: GPL-2.0+
>+/*
>+ * Copyright (C) 2025 Icenowy Zheng <[email protected]>
>+ *
>+ * Based on rcar_dw_hdmi.c, which is:
>+ *   Copyright (C) 2016 Renesas Electronics Corporation
>+ * Based on imx8mp-hdmi-tx.c, which is:
>+ *   Copyright (C) 2022 Pengutronix, Lucas Stach <[email protected]>
>+ */
>+
>+#include <linux/clk.h>
>+#include <linux/mod_devicetable.h>
>+#include <linux/module.h>
>+#include <linux/platform_device.h>
>+#include <linux/reset.h>
>+
>+#include <drm/bridge/dw_hdmi.h>
>+#include <drm/drm_modes.h>
>+
>+#define TH1520_HDMI_PHY_OPMODE_PLLCFG 0x06    /* Mode of operation and PLL 
>dividers */
>+#define TH1520_HDMI_PHY_CKSYMTXCTRL   0x09    /* Clock Symbol and Transmitter 
>Control Register */
>+#define TH1520_HDMI_PHY_VLEVCTRL      0x0e    /* Voltage Level Control 
>Register */
>+#define TH1520_HDMI_PHY_PLLCURRGMPCTRL        0x10    /* PLL current and Gmp 
>(conductance) */
>+#define TH1520_HDMI_PHY_PLLDIVCTRL    0x11    /* PLL dividers */
>+#define TH1520_HDMI_PHY_TXTERM                0x19    /* Transmission 
>Termination Register */
>+
>+struct th1520_hdmi_phy_params {
>+      unsigned long mpixelclock;
>+      u16 opmode_pllcfg;
>+      u16 pllcurrgmpctrl;
>+      u16 plldivctrl;
>+      u16 cksymtxctrl;
>+      u16 vlevctrl;
>+      u16 txterm;
>+};
>+
>+static const struct th1520_hdmi_phy_params th1520_hdmi_phy_params[] = {
>+      { 35500000,  0x0003, 0x0283, 0x0628, 0x8088, 0x01a0, 0x0007 },
>+      { 44900000,  0x0003, 0x0285, 0x0228, 0x8088, 0x01a0, 0x0007 },
>+      { 71000000,  0x0002, 0x1183, 0x0614, 0x8088, 0x01a0, 0x0007 },
>+      { 90000000,  0x0002, 0x1142, 0x0214, 0x8088, 0x01a0, 0x0007 },
>+      { 121750000, 0x0001, 0x20c0, 0x060a, 0x8088, 0x01a0, 0x0007 },
>+      { 165000000, 0x0001, 0x2080, 0x020a, 0x8088, 0x01a0, 0x0007 },
>+      { 198000000, 0x0000, 0x3040, 0x0605, 0x83c8, 0x0120, 0x0004 },
>+      { 297000000, 0x0000, 0x3041, 0x0205, 0x81dc, 0x0200, 0x0005 },
>+      { 371250000, 0x0640, 0x3041, 0x0205, 0x80f6, 0x0140, 0x0000 },
>+      { 495000000, 0x0640, 0x3080, 0x0005, 0x80f6, 0x0140, 0x0000 },
>+      { 594000000, 0x0640, 0x3080, 0x0005, 0x80fa, 0x01e0, 0x0004 },
>+};
>+
>+struct th1520_hdmi {
>+      struct dw_hdmi_plat_data plat_data;
>+      struct dw_hdmi *dw_hdmi;
>+      struct clk *pixclk;
>+      struct reset_control *mainrst, *prst;
>+};
>+
>+static enum drm_mode_status
>+th1520_hdmi_mode_valid(struct dw_hdmi *hdmi, void *data,
>+                     const struct drm_display_info *info,
>+                     const struct drm_display_mode *mode)
>+{
>+      /*
>+       * The maximum supported clock frequency is 594 MHz, as shown in the PHY
>+       * parameters table.
>+       */
>+      if (mode->clock > 594000)
>+              return MODE_CLOCK_HIGH;
>+
>+      return MODE_OK;
>+}
>+
>+static void th1520_hdmi_phy_set_params(struct dw_hdmi *hdmi,
>+                              const struct th1520_hdmi_phy_params *params)
>+{
>+      dw_hdmi_phy_i2c_write(hdmi, params->opmode_pllcfg,
>+                            TH1520_HDMI_PHY_OPMODE_PLLCFG);
>+      dw_hdmi_phy_i2c_write(hdmi, params->pllcurrgmpctrl,
>+                            TH1520_HDMI_PHY_PLLCURRGMPCTRL);
>+      dw_hdmi_phy_i2c_write(hdmi, params->plldivctrl,
>+                            TH1520_HDMI_PHY_PLLDIVCTRL);
>+      dw_hdmi_phy_i2c_write(hdmi, params->vlevctrl,
>+                            TH1520_HDMI_PHY_VLEVCTRL);
>+      dw_hdmi_phy_i2c_write(hdmi, params->cksymtxctrl,
>+                            TH1520_HDMI_PHY_CKSYMTXCTRL);
>+      dw_hdmi_phy_i2c_write(hdmi, params->txterm,
>+                            TH1520_HDMI_PHY_TXTERM);
>+}
>+
>+static int th1520_hdmi_phy_configure(struct dw_hdmi *hdmi, void *data,
>+                                   unsigned long mpixelclock)
>+{
>+      unsigned int i;
>+
>+      for (i = 0; i < ARRAY_SIZE(th1520_hdmi_phy_params); i++) {
>+              if (mpixelclock <= th1520_hdmi_phy_params[i].mpixelclock) {
>+                      th1520_hdmi_phy_set_params(hdmi,
>+                                                 &th1520_hdmi_phy_params[i]);
>+                      return 0;
>+              }
>+      }
>+
>+      return -EINVAL;
>+}
>+
>+static int th1520_dw_hdmi_probe(struct platform_device *pdev)
>+{
>+      struct th1520_hdmi *hdmi;
>+      struct dw_hdmi_plat_data *plat_data;
>+      struct device *dev = &pdev->dev;
>+
>+      hdmi = devm_kzalloc(dev, sizeof(*hdmi), GFP_KERNEL);
>+      if (!hdmi)
>+              return -ENOMEM;
>+
>+      plat_data = &hdmi->plat_data;
>+
>+      hdmi->pixclk = devm_clk_get_enabled(dev, "pix");
>+      if (IS_ERR(hdmi->pixclk))
>+              return dev_err_probe(dev, PTR_ERR(hdmi->pixclk),
>+                                   "Unable to get pixel clock\n");
>+
>+      hdmi->mainrst = devm_reset_control_get_exclusive_deasserted(dev, 
>"main");
>+      if (IS_ERR(hdmi->mainrst))
>+              return dev_err_probe(dev, PTR_ERR(hdmi->mainrst),
>+                                   "Unable to get main reset\n");
>+
>+      hdmi->prst = devm_reset_control_get_exclusive_deasserted(dev, "apb");
>+      if (IS_ERR(hdmi->prst))
>+              return dev_err_probe(dev, PTR_ERR(hdmi->prst),
>+                                   "Unable to get apb reset\n");
>+
>+      plat_data->output_port = 1;
>+      plat_data->mode_valid = th1520_hdmi_mode_valid;
>+      plat_data->configure_phy = th1520_hdmi_phy_configure;
>+      plat_data->priv_data = hdmi;
>+
>+      hdmi->dw_hdmi = dw_hdmi_probe(pdev, plat_data);
>+      if (IS_ERR(hdmi))
>+              return PTR_ERR(hdmi);
>+
>+      platform_set_drvdata(pdev, hdmi);
>+
>+      return 0;
>+}
>+
>+static void th1520_dw_hdmi_remove(struct platform_device *pdev)
>+{
>+      struct dw_hdmi *hdmi = platform_get_drvdata(pdev);
>+
>+      dw_hdmi_remove(hdmi);
>+}
>+
>+static const struct of_device_id th1520_dw_hdmi_of_table[] = {
>+      { .compatible = "thead,th1520-dw-hdmi" },
>+      { /* Sentinel */ },
>+};
>+MODULE_DEVICE_TABLE(of, th1520_dw_hdmi_of_table);
>+
>+static struct platform_driver th1520_dw_hdmi_platform_driver = {
>+      .probe          = th1520_dw_hdmi_probe,
>+      .remove         = th1520_dw_hdmi_remove,
>+      .driver         = {
>+              .name   = "th1520-dw-hdmi",
>+              .of_match_table = th1520_dw_hdmi_of_table,
>+      },
>+};
>+
>+module_platform_driver(th1520_dw_hdmi_platform_driver);
>+
>+MODULE_AUTHOR("Icenowy Zheng <[email protected]>");
>+MODULE_DESCRIPTION("T-Head TH1520 HDMI Encoder Driver");
>+MODULE_LICENSE("GPL");
